For the second straight game, Muir will face off against Crescenta Valley. The Mustangs will be playing in front of their home fans against the Falcons at 6:00 p.m. on Friday.
Muir couldn't beat Crescenta Valley on Tuesday even though they stacked five runs on them in the second inning. The Mustangs fell just short of the Falcons by a score of 6-5. The loss put an end to the Mustangs' undefeated start to the season.
Ezekiel Rodriguez made the most of his time in the batter's box despite the final result and got on base in all four of his plate appearances with one double and one RBI. Luca Cano was another key player, going 1-for-2 with three RBI and one run.
Crescenta Valley now has a winning record of 2-1. As for Muir, their defeat was their first of the season and also makes their record 2-1.
